Deciduous Woodlands

 

 

 

  • Deciduous:  having leaves that are shed each year at a specific season or stage of growth usually to avoid harsh weather conditions such as cold temperatures or drought.

  • Deciduous trees are also called broad-leafed trees or hardwoods.

  • Deciduous woodlands are dominated by trees and shrubs that loose their leaves each year.  The leaves on many of these trees turn shades of red, orange or yellow in the fall.
